as i stated before:
95-mid 96are unique to those years
mid 96-97 are more of a half breed.....share sensors with 95's and 98's
98-99 are unique to those years

there are a few ways to tell what kinda harness you need:
main difference: pcm plug, 1 large one or 2 smaller ones....from there its a bit more difficult
smaller differences:
1: fuel injector plugs, 95-96 have small metal clips that hold the plugs to the injectors....97-99 have the small red push clips
2: coil pack, 95-96 have 3 round pins....97-99 have 3 flat pins
3: vss, 95-96 have 3 round pins....97-99 have 3 flat pins
4: iac, 95-96 use a metal clip to hold the sensor in place....97-99 have a regular finger push clip

just a few differences, i think there is 1 or 2 more, but this is the best i can do off the top of my head[&:]
